Michael was born Dec. 12, 1977, in Weatherford to Richard W. and Glenda R. (Wells) Keeler. He passed away Nov. 9, 2016, in Oklahoma City at the age of 38. Michael attended Washita Heights and El Reno schools. He married Angela Douglas on March 1, 1997, in Geary.
He worked at Albert's Truck Service in Weatherford, and worked the last 13 years at Rush Truck Center in Oklahoma City.
Michael enjoyed boating, camping and racing with Kyle, and watching Kaitlyn's soccer games.
He could fix anything; if he couldn't fix it, he would fabricate it. He was very mechanically inclined. Michael was a member of Calvary Baptist Church in Corn until moving to El Reno. He lived life passionately.
Survivors include his wife, Angela Keeler of El Reno; his children, Kyle Keeler and Kaitlyn Keeler of El Reno; his parents, Richard Keeler of Eufaula and Glenda Keeler of El Reno; his grandfather, Bill Keeler of Weatherford; siblings, Christopher Keeler and wife, Susie of El Reno and Amber Keeler and husband, Nick Brown of El Reno; half sister, Katina DeGreen and husband, Merril of Butler, Pa.; aunts and uncles, Linda and Gary Wilburn, Ronnie and Gloria Keeler, Lora and Bobby Turman, John and Artie Wells, Marcia Nolen and Mary Lou Garrett; his mother and father-in-law, Stephen and Dale Douglas; sister-in-law, Magan Thompson and husband, Joe; as well as many nieces, nephews, other relatives and friends.
